Understanding RF Power Amplifiers

RF power amplifiers are essential components that amplify weak RF signals to a level suitable for transmission over long distances. These devices are used in telecommunications, radar systems, audio and video broadcasting, and many other applications that require high-frequency power amplification. As the power levels need to be maintained for extended ranges, RF power amplifiers are engineered to offer high efficiency, wide frequency range, and linearity.

Market Dynamics

Several factors influence the growth of the RF power amplifiers market. One of the primary drivers is the expansion of mobile and wireless communication networks. With the global deployment of 5G technology, the demand for high-frequency RF power amplifiers has surged, as these networks rely on higher frequencies to deliver faster data speeds and low latency. RF power amplifiers used in 5G networks are designed to handle frequencies ranging from 1 GHz to 100 GHz, which requires advanced design techniques and high-quality materials.

The rise of IoT devices is another key factor driving market growth. IoT devices, including smart home products, wearable devices, and industrial sensors, rely heavily on wireless communication systems that require RF power amplifiers. As the number of connected devices continues to grow, the need for RF power amplifiers that can handle multiple communication protocols and varying power requirements will increase.

Technological Advancements

The RF power amplifiers market is benefiting from technological advancements in semiconductor materials and circuit design. Gallium nitride (GaN) and gallium arsenide (GaAs) are two materials that have gained popularity in the manufacturing of RF power amplifiers due to their superior efficiency and high power output. These materials are particularly useful in military, aerospace, and satellite applications, where high performance and reliability are critical.

Additionally, the development of integrated circuits (ICs) and system-on-chip (SoC) technologies has led to smaller, more efficient RF power amplifiers. These innovations allow for more compact designs, making it easier to integrate RF amplifiers into devices such as smartphones, base stations, and wireless routers. Furthermore, new modulation techniques, such as envelope tracking, are being employed to improve amplifier efficiency and reduce power consumption.

Regional Insights

The RF power amplifiers market is geographically diverse, with significant growth observed in North America, Europe, and Asia-Pacific. North America is a major hub for telecommunications companies, and with the ongoing 5G rollout, the region is expected to remain a dominant market. The Asia-Pacific region is witnessing rapid adoption of IoT devices and increasing investment in 5G infrastructure, contributing to substantial growth in demand for RF power amplifiers.

Europe, particularly countries like Germany and the United Kingdom, is also experiencing a surge in RF power amplifier demand driven by the growing number of smart cities, IoT, and automotive communication systems.
